The Six Pillars Of Self-Esteem Summary Brief Summary

The Six Pillars of Self-Esteem by Nathaniel Branden explores six principles crucial for building self-esteem, emphasizing living consciously, self-acceptance, self-responsibility, self-assertiveness, living purposefully, and personal integrity.

Main Lessons

  1. Self-esteem shapes our experiences and relationships.
  2. Prioritize self-care like putting on your oxygen mask first.
  3. Challenge and quiet the inner pessimist for better self-confidence.
  4. Live consciously to avoid autopilot and engage fully with life.
  5. Self-acceptance involves embracing what we cannot change.
  6. Be responsible for one’s actions to avoid learned helplessness.
  7. Assertiveness means standing up for oneself respectfully.
  8. Goals provide a sense of purpose and drive personal growth.
  9. Personal integrity aligns actions with values.
  10. Admit mistakes as a natural part of growth and learning.
  11. Utilize affirmations to shift and strengthen self-perception.
  12. Learn to appreciate the journey, not just the destination.
  13. Balance ambition with contentment in self-improvement efforts.
  14. Character is demonstrated by actions taken when unobserved.
  15. Authenticity leads to greater self-respect and esteem.
